You use born to describe someone who has a natural ability to do a particular activity or job. For example, if you are a born cook, you have a natural ability to cook well.
Definitions of born. adjective. brought into existence. synonyms: hatched. emerged from an egg. see more. adjective. being talented through inherited qualities. “a born musician” synonyms: innate, natural. intelligent. having the capacity for thought and reason especially to a high degree.
